    Population


    The most recent population of Shapleigh is 2,739 citizens. The average population from 2011 to 2019 was 2,418. The large population increase was 29 people, and it occurred in 2018. The largest population decrease was 6 people, and it occurred in 2015. Since 2011, the population has changed by 80.00. The average population change for Shapleigh was 2.92%. .

    Age Segmentation


    The largest age group in Shapleigh (04076) is around 50-59 years old. The smallest age group in 04076 is between 80+. The average number of people in each age group is 289.

    Gender Segmentation


    50.35% (1351 individuals) of the population is male while 49.65% (1332 individuals) of the population is female.
